Key responsibilities & duties:
_ Patient Care _
Greet and care for all patients within your care in a polite and courteous manner at all times
Provide a comfortable, clean and uncluttered environment for patients
Always be aware of patient confidentiality and data protection
Inform reception of any reason for delays
Ensure patients receive all necessary paperwork and that all forms are signed and dated correctly
Be fully familiar with all emergency & evacuation procedures
Promote a professional image of the company at all times
The Dental Nurse must remain in surgery, ensuring that dentists are chaperoned at all times when treating a patient unless a clinical duty such as taking radiographs dictates
Wear the correct clean uniform and maintain a professional appearance at all times while working with patients
Maintain awareness of new developments and dental techniques
_ People _
Provide support to dentists and other team members
Encourage effective teamwork
Liaise closely with reception to ensure maximum efficiency within their surgery
Work closely with the dentist in a professional and appropriate manner
Carry out reception and administrative tasks where required
_ Clinical _
Assist the patient into surgery, settle them in the chair and prepare them for treatment
Provide the patient with personal protective equipment
Produce instruments and materials as necessary during treatment
Provide chairside assistance during all dental procedures
Ensure all lab work is checked and available prior to patients arrival
Develop and file all x-rays, whilst adhering to the relevant safety procedures
Maintain a clean environment during surgery, cleaning and sterilising instruments after each patient.
Adhere to the Company policy on cross infection
Dispose of all clinical waste in a manner compliant with current regulations
Escort the patient from the surgery and when necessary to the reception area
Maintain and clean all equipment as per the manufacturer's instructions
Use the checklists provided outlining a schedule of daily and weekly tasks
Switch equipment on in the morning and ensure it is switched off again at the end of each working session
Ensure that adequate stocks of expendable drugs, materials and instruments are available
Ensure that all equipment faults are reported promptly to the Practice Manager
Immediately report any breach of cross infection controls or bad practice to the Practice Manager
_ Business Focus _
Be aware of the Company business strategy
Provide optimum use of all surgery time
Maintain equipment and adopt efficient use of materials
Proactively sell consumables in the Practice
When required, take payment from patients in line with Company policy
_ Environment _
Ensure waiting areas, corridors, stairs and immediate external areas are kept tidy and free of hazards in line with Health & Safety requirements
Remove waste regularly
Be vigilant and always report any problem or concerns to the Practice Manager immediately
